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Bug Firefox 8 : form.reset()

5 réponses
Avatar
Pierre George
Pour effacer un formulaire :
<a href="#" onclick="javascript:document.formrecherche.reset()">

Ca ne fonctionne pas avec Firefox, pourtant c'est correct (ok sous IE)

Je n'ai pas trouvé de catégorie "report de bug" sur Mozilla Europe, ça
existe ?

5 réponses

Avatar
Erwan David
"Pierre George" écrivait :

Pour effacer un formulaire :
<a href="#" onclick="javascript:document.formrecherche.reset()">

Ca ne fonctionne pas avec Firefox, pourtant c'est correct (ok sous IE)



C'est pas parceque ça marche sous IE que c'est correct hein...

Faudrait d'abord poser al question dans fr.comp.lang.javascript et/ou
fr.comp.infosystemes.www.auteurs pour savoir si une norme défini la
sémantique du href="#"

--
Real programs don't eat cache
Avatar
Thibaut Allender
on 1/03/2004 11:02, Pierre George wrote :

Pour effacer un formulaire :
<a href="#" onclick="javascript:document.formrecherche.reset()">

Ca ne fonctionne pas avec Firefox, pourtant c'est correct (ok sous IE)

Je n'ai pas trouvé de catégorie "report de bug" sur Mozilla Europe, ça
existe ?



et en utilisant le DOM ?
javascript:document.getElementById('formrecherche').reset() ?

avec bien sur <form id="formrecherche">

--
thibaut allender | freelance | web|system developer|designer
+32 496 26 75 76 | http://capsule.org
Avatar
Mathieu
Pierre George wrote:
Pour effacer un formulaire :
<a href="#" onclick="javascript:document.formrecherche.reset()">

Ca ne fonctionne pas avec Firefox, pourtant c'est correct (ok sous IE)



Ce n'est pas correct, mais ca marche tres bien chez moi, montre la
page en question. (j'en profiterais pour te montrer comment on fait
correctement :)


--
mat | www.openweb.eu.org | www.nekeme.net | arkhart.nekeme.net
They can't stop us... we're on a mission from God!
-- The Blues Brothers
Avatar
Pierre George
"Mathieu" a écrit dans le message de
news:4043e2e7$0$5911$
Pierre George wrote:
> Pour effacer un formulaire :
> <a href="#" onclick="javascript:document.formrecherche.reset()">
>
> Ca ne fonctionne pas avec Firefox, pourtant c'est correct (ok sous IE)

Ce n'est pas correct, mais ca marche tres bien chez moi, montre la
page en question. (j'en profiterais pour te montrer comment on fait
correctement :)


--
mat | www.openweb.eu.org | www.nekeme.net | arkhart.nekeme.net
They can't stop us... we're on a mission from God!
-- The Blues Brothers




La page n'est pas encore en ligne.
J'ai suivi le conseil de Thibaut en utilisant le DOM (l'id au lieu du nom),
et ça fonctionne.
Quand tu dis c'est pas correct, c'est parce que je n'utilisais pas le DOM ?

Pierre
Avatar
Mathieu
Pierre George wrote:
La page n'est pas encore en ligne.
J'ai suivi le conseil de Thibaut en utilisant le DOM (l'id au lieu du nom),
et ça fonctionne.
Quand tu dis c'est pas correct, c'est parce que je n'utilisais pas le DOM ?



oui. (note que le dom fournit d'autres methodes que getElementById, tu
n'es pas du tout forcé d'utiliser ca. Cet article parle, entre autres,
des possibilites qui s'offrent a toi pour acceder a ton formulaire:
http://www.openweb.eu.org/articles/validation_formulaire/ )


--
mat | www.openweb.eu.org | www.nekeme.net | arkhart.nekeme.net
They can't stop us... we're on a mission from God!
-- The Blues Brothers